The Meeting


The 2 1/2 day meeting will feature a unique cardiology and surgery collaboration in didactic lectures, challenging case studies, and intense debates of controversial areas in the management of valvular heart disease.

About Us

Based on our international collaboration with Heart Center Leipzig in innovative heart valve therapies, and the previous successes of the Dallas Valve Symposium, we have partnered to create this international congress featuring world-renowned experts in valvular heart disease.
